Hi everyone! Quick update from yesterday.

 

We had a good first day, despite a rough embarkation. We were part of the testing of the new facial recognition system that RCCL will eventually roll out when they work out the kinks. It was a hot mess. Our Genie was no where in sight, no porters took our luggage, and no one knew what they were doing. The technical team at the door were nice enough, but the wifi was very slow, since 6000 passengers were boarding. They probably should have done a load test on the wifi first. After photos were taken, passports scanned and sea pass printouts were scanned, were we given a water bottle to carry that would show people we were part of the test.

 

As we made our way upstairs, that's when things went horribly wrong. Keep in mind, we were lugging all of our luggage, so that was super fun. Then one person from port security would tell us to go one way; another woman was literally screaming at my daughter to go another way (she was wrong). When we were about to board, they system had all of us checked in except my son's fiancé, even though we had all checked in together. They were about to make her go down and start all over until I put a stop to the mess. I asked one of the guys with his little iPad to to enter her in as I was standing there, he looked at me like I had two heads but did it anyway and off we went. Husband said lots of bad words, I kept everyone moving until we could get on the ship to find our Genie.

 

I was then able to ask someone to call him and he appears five minutes later, totally apologetic and things were immediately better. He was able to get us in our cabin to drop our luggage off and sit for a hot minute. That was way too stressful!
